On older or weaker machines it can take a while for the KDE environment to load. Have you given it time to start? Yes. I had to add nomodeset to startup, then I get KDE up. Where do I put nomodeset, so I do not have to do it every time I start. you can add it via yast2 -> system -> bootloader -> edit add "nomodeset" (w/o "s) to "Optional Kernel Command Line Parameter"
or from cl: yast -> system -> bootloader -> edit and as above Works fine now. Thanks. Gunnar -- To unsubscribe, e-mail: opensuse+unsubscribe@opensuse.org To contact the owner, e-mail: opensuse+owner@opensuse.org
